Preparing for Real-World Challenges

Every client’s skin tells a story. Some will walk in hoping for a relaxing experience, others will have serious skin concerns they’ve struggled with for years. The right esthetician practice prepares you for these scenarios by exposing you to diverse skin types and conditions. You’ll learn to think on your feet and customize treatments—skills that make a lasting impression on clients.

One of the most invaluable aspects of my training was gaining the confidence to handle any situation with ease. Hands-on practice refined my ability to assess, adapt, and provide tailored solutions for every client’s unique needs—something no textbook could’ve taught me. Unexpected scenarios, like a client reacting unpredictably to a product or needing a last-minute treatment adjustment, often arise. These moments prove how theory alone falls short, while real-world experience equips you to respond calmly and effectively.
